EKSMA OPTICS Flat Round Windows

Description
The usage of flat windows allows optical radiation to pass from one environment to another, without mixing other components of these environments. Considerations in selecting windows may include transmission, scattering, wavefront distortion and resistance to certain environments. The ideal window allows an optical beam to pass from one medium to the next without changing the wavelength distribution of the beam, the transmitted wavefront or scatter any of the light out of the beam. We offer windows of three different materials, from which you may choose in accordance with the properties you need: BK7 and UV grade fused silica. Windows can be anti-reflection coated. For required coating please refer to the COATINGS section. Diameter up to 250 mm is available on request. Have high transmittance, low wavefront distortion and low scatter Are durable and strong BK7 glass is economical and ideal choice for high quality visible applications UV FS has deepest UV range and highest transmittance
